學(xué)習(xí)Oracle數(shù)據(jù)庫可以按照以下幾個步驟進(jìn)行:
1、了解數(shù)據(jù)庫基礎(chǔ):在學(xué)習(xí)Oracle數(shù)據(jù)庫之前,你需要了解數(shù)據(jù)庫的基本概念,如關(guān)系型數(shù)據(jù)庫、數(shù)據(jù)模型、SQL語言等。可以通過閱讀相關(guān)書籍、在線教程或參加課程來了解這些基礎(chǔ)知識。
2、安裝Oracle數(shù)據(jù)庫:為了學(xué)習(xí)Oracle數(shù)據(jù)庫,你需要安裝一個Oracle數(shù)據(jù)庫實例。可以從Oracle官方網(wǎng)站上下載Oracle數(shù)據(jù)庫的安裝包,并按照說明進(jìn)行安裝。
3、學(xué)習(xí)Oracle體系結(jié)構(gòu):了解Oracle數(shù)據(jù)庫的體系結(jié)構(gòu)是掌握Oracle數(shù)據(jù)庫的關(guān)鍵。你需要了解Oracle的實例、數(shù)據(jù)庫、內(nèi)存結(jié)構(gòu)、進(jìn)程和文件等概念,以及它們之間的關(guān)系。
4、學(xué)習(xí)SQL語言:SQL(結(jié)構(gòu)化查詢語言)是用于管理關(guān)系型數(shù)據(jù)庫的標(biāo)準(zhǔn)語言。你需要學(xué)習(xí)如何使用SQL語言進(jìn)行數(shù)據(jù)查詢、插入、更新和刪除操作。可以通過編寫簡單的SQL語句來練習(xí)。
5、掌握PL/SQL語言:PL/SQL是Oracle特有的過程化SQL語言,用于編寫存儲過程、觸發(fā)器和函數(shù)等。你需要學(xué)習(xí)如何使用PL/SQL編寫代碼,并掌握常見的PL/SQL語法和技巧。
6、學(xué)習(xí)數(shù)據(jù)庫管理和優(yōu)化:了解如何管理和優(yōu)化Oracle數(shù)據(jù)庫是提高數(shù)據(jù)庫性能的關(guān)鍵。你需要學(xué)習(xí)如何備份和恢復(fù)數(shù)據(jù)庫、優(yōu)化查詢性能、調(diào)整內(nèi)存和進(jìn)程參數(shù)等。
7、實踐操作:通過實踐操作來加深對Oracle數(shù)據(jù)庫的理解。可以創(chuàng)建一個簡單的數(shù)據(jù)庫,并使用SQL和PL/SQL語言進(jìn)行各種操作,例如創(chuàng)建表、插入數(shù)據(jù)、編寫存儲過程等。
8、參加培訓(xùn)或課程:參加Oracle官方的培訓(xùn)課程或在線課程,可以獲得更深入的學(xué)習(xí)和指導(dǎo)。這些課程通常包括課程教材、實驗和實踐經(jīng)驗,可以幫助你更好地掌握Oracle數(shù)據(jù)庫的技能。
9、不斷學(xué)習(xí)和實踐:Oracle數(shù)據(jù)庫是一個不斷發(fā)展的技術(shù)領(lǐng)域,因此你需要不斷學(xué)習(xí)和實踐。可以通過閱讀官方文檔、參加技術(shù)論壇或社區(qū)、與其他開發(fā)人員交流等方式,保持對Oracle數(shù)據(jù)庫最新發(fā)展的了解。
總之,學(xué)習(xí)Oracle數(shù)據(jù)庫需要耐心和實踐。通過不斷學(xué)習(xí)和實踐,你可以逐漸掌握Oracle數(shù)據(jù)庫的技能,并在實際項目中應(yīng)用這些技能來解決各種問題。